A rocket reaches for the stars in this charming interstellar Ready-to-Go! Ready-to-Read perfect for budding astronauts just starting to read!
Rumble! Rumble! Rocket is in place. Can Rocket go to space?
Perfect for kids at the beginning of their reading journeys, this book was written for children who have learned the alphabet and are ready to start reading! What better way to get kids excited than with a hilarious story with words they can read on their own?
Each Ready-to-Go! Ready-to-Read includes a note to parents explaining what their child can expect, a guide at the beginning for readers to become familiar with the words they will encounter in the story, and reading comprehension questions at the end. Each Ready-to-Go! story contains about 100 words. This book features thirty sight words, five rhyming words, fourteen bonus words, and repetition to help children reinforce their new reading skills.

About the Author
Award-winning author Lola M. Schaefer has published more than 280 books for children. She enjoys writing both fiction and nonfiction, especially for younger audiences. She wrote the Mittens books for emergent readers, which have sold more than one million copies. Many of her picture books have been translated into other languages from Russian to Korean to French. When Lola is not writing, offering workshops to aspiring writers, or writing side-by-side with children, you might find her gardening, hiking, or reading a good book. Kirk Parrish grew up on a little island just outside of Seattle. As a youngster, he developed a fondness for scribbling caped superheroes and yearned to one day become a grandmaster ninja. Today, Parrish has (mostly) put down his ninja aspirations and is an illustrator and designer, currently based in Orlando, Florida. Over the last decade, his artwork has appeared in video games, animation, publishing, and advertising. Visit him online at KirksArt.com.
